Bringing Politics to the Gridiron

While the Alabama and Georgia fans were busy shouting at their TVs, Harris decided to drop a little ad bomb during the game. Her new TV spot isn’t just about kicks and tackles; it’s a blatant call-out to Trump, who’s been dodging the debate stage like it’s a linebacker coming for him. The ad aired during a crucial moment, targeting viewers in Georgia—a state that’s not just about football but also a key battleground for the upcoming election.
